Distribution Finance Capital (LON:DFCH) Releases Earnings Results

Distribution Finance Capital (LON:DFCHGet Free Report) released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day. The company reported GBX 6 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, Digital Look Earnings reports. Distribution Finance Capital had a return on equity of 13.97% and a net margin of 17.97%.

Distribution Finance Capital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

DF Capital is a speciality lender providing flexible financing solutions that support the sales and growth of manufacturers, dealers and distributors operating in attractive underserved retail markets across the UK.

Today, DF Capital supports roughly 1,500 dealers and 100 manufacturers, across the leisure, commercial and powersports sectors and recently launched its asset finance proposition, giving DF Capital access to larger adjacent markets and positioning the group firmly as a multi-product lender.

As a bank, DF Capital’s lending is supported by its award-winning savings products, scalable digital platform, and commitment to exceptional customer service, serving approximately 14,000 customers through its Manchester-based support team.
